#2 Kyle Kuzma drawing interest from the Kings and Knicks

Kyle Kuzma continues to be linked with a trade away from the Lakers

Heading into the season, Kyle Kuzma had been tipped as the player to emerge as the Lakers' third star alongside LeBron James and Anthony Davis. However, the 24-year-old has endured a frustrating campaign, averaging a career-low 25.0 minutes per contest.

Kuzma's future in Los Angeles has been the subject of intense rumors over the past week and Jason Anderson of Sacramento Bee is reporting that the Lakers have held trade discussions with the Sacramento Kings over a potential deal:

The Lakers and Kings previously discussed a deal involving Bogdanovic and Kyle Kuzma, but a league source told The Sacramento Bee the Kings were unlikely to make that trade.

Additionally, The Athletic's Shams Charania is reporting that the Knicks have held exploratory conversations to sign the forward:

Kuzma has played 40 times this season, averaging 13.1 points and 4.4 rebounds while shooting 33.7% from beyond the arc. With the Lakers interested in New York's Morris, it is possible that Kuzma could be included in a potential trade package.
